Oplossing: uw beveiligingsinstellingen hebben de uitvoering van een zelfondertekende applicatie geblokkeerd



Probeer Ons Instrument Voor Het Oplossen Van Problemen

Verschillende gebruikers komen het 'Uw beveiligingsinstellingen hebben ervoor gezorgd dat een niet-vertrouwde app niet kan worden uitgevoerd' bij het starten van een Java-applet. Het probleem lijkt niet exclusief te zijn voor een bepaalde Windows-versie - de fout treedt op bij elke recente versie, inclusief Windows Vista, Windows 7, Windows 8 en Windows 10.



Uw beveiligingsinstellingen hebben ervoor gezorgd dat een niet-vertrouwde applicatie niet kan worden uitgevoerd



Wat zorgt ervoor dat beveiligingsinstellingen ervoor zorgen dat applicaties niet worden uitgevoerd?

We hebben het 'Uw beveiligingsinstellingen hebben ervoor gezorgd dat een niet-vertrouwde app niet kan worden uitgevoerd' fout door te kijken naar verschillende gebruikersrapporten en de reparatiestrategieën die ze hebben gebruikt.



Het blijkt dat de foutmelding zal optreden vanwege het gedrag van de Java-browserplug-in dat is geïntroduceerd met Update van Java 7 21 . Het idee was om gebruikers in staat te stellen beter geïnformeerde beslissingen te nemen wanneer ze een door Java aangedreven applet in een webbrowser moeten uitvoeren.

Als u Java 7 Update 21 of ouder heeft, kan elke applicatie die geen certificaat heeft of het Naam van de toepassing of de Uitgever informatie is standaard geblokkeerd. Deze beslissing is genomen om nietsvermoedende gebruikers te beschermen tegen onveilige of risicovolle applicaties.

Zodra deze nieuwe wijzigingen zijn doorgevoerd, zijn er drie hoofdoorzaken die deze specifieke triggeren Java-fout bericht:



  • De aanvraag is niet ondertekend - Toepassingen zonder certificaat of ontbrekende uitgeverinformatie en naam worden standaard geblokkeerd. Deze kunnen uw systeem uiteindelijk kwetsbaar maken voor externe exploits.
  • De gebruiker probeert een zelfondertekende toepassing van een niet-vertrouwde autoriteit uit te voeren - Toepassingen met zelfondertekende certificaten worden ook standaard geblokkeerd, te beginnen met Java 7 Update 51. Deze worden als nog gevaarlijker beschouwd dan niet-ondertekende toepassingen, omdat ze mogelijk toegang krijgen tot persoonlijke gegevens op uw computer.
  • In het jar-bestand van de app ontbreekt een toestemmingskenmerk - Het toestemmingskenmerk verifieert of het toepassingsverzoek hetzelfde machtigingsniveau gebruikt dat is gespecificeerd door de ontwikkelaar. Een toepassing met een ontbrekend jar-kenmerk wordt geblokkeerd omdat een aanvaller de gebruiker zou kunnen misbruiken door de toepassing met een ander bevoegdheidsniveau uit te voeren.

Over het algemeen moet een applet of applicatie die deze belangrijke identificatieonderdelen mist, als onveilig worden beschouwd. Als u het niet weet, raden we u ten zeerste aan om het niet uit te voeren.

Als u echter de uitgever kent en de applet vertrouwt (u heeft deze bijvoorbeeld zelf ontwikkeld of test u deze), dan zijn er manieren om deze specifieke foutmelding te omzeilen.

Hieronder vindt u een aantal methoden waarmee u het 'Uw beveiligingsinstellingen hebben ervoor gezorgd dat een niet-vertrouwde app niet kan worden uitgevoerd' fout. Hoewel Methode 1 wordt algemeen beschouwd als de standaardpraktijk bij het omgaan met deze specifieke foutmelding, u kunt ook volgen Methode 2 om hetzelfde doel te bereiken.

Methode 1: de lijst met uitzonderingssites configureren

Als u het risico begrijpt van het starten van een toepassing die door Java als onveilig wordt beschouwd, kunt u voorkomen dat 'Uw beveiligingsinstellingen hebben ervoor gezorgd dat een niet-vertrouwde app niet kan worden uitgevoerd' foutbericht verschijnt door de toepassing toe te voegen aan de lijst met uitzonderingssites. U vindt deze instelling op het tabblad Beveiliging van het Java-configuratiescherm.

Hier is een korte handleiding over het openen van het Java-configuratiescherm en het toevoegen van de Java-applet aan het Lijst met uitsluitingssites :

  1. druk op Windows-toets + R om een ​​dialoogvenster Uitvoeren te openen. Typ vervolgens ' controle ”En druk op Enter naar open het Configuratiescherm .

    Het Configuratiescherm openen via een dialoogvenster Uitvoeren

  2. Klik in het Configuratiescherm op Programma's en klik vervolgens op het Java pictogram om het Java-configuratiescherm .
  3. Binnen in de Java-configuratiescherm venster, ga naar het Veiligheid tabblad en klik op het Sitelijst bewerken .

    Toegang tot het menu Uitsluiting van Java

  4. Binnen in de Uitzonderingssite lijst, klik op Toevoegen en plak vervolgens de URL van de Java-applet die u problemen geeft. Raken OK om de URL toe te voegen aan het Uitsluitingslijst .

    Een toepassing toevoegen aan de uitsluitingslijst

    Notitie: Houd er rekening mee dat, afhankelijk van de applet die u probeert uit te voeren, u mogelijk ook niet-standaardpoorten moet toevoegen aan de Java-uitsluitingslijst .

  5. Klik Doorgaan met bij de volgende Veiligheidswaarschuwing om te bevestigen dat u de URL die u zojuist heeft ingevoerd, wilt toevoegen aan de lijst met uitsluitingen.

    Bevestiging van de nieuwe invoer van de beveiligingswaarschuwing

  6. Open de applet die eerder de fout vertoonde opnieuw. De fout zou niet langer moeten optreden.

Als u op zoek bent naar een andere manier om het 'Uw beveiligingsinstellingen hebben ervoor gezorgd dat een niet-vertrouwde app niet kan worden uitgevoerd' fout, ga naar de volgende methode hieronder.

Methode 2: Het beveiligingsniveau van de toepassing instellen op Hoog

Een andere manier om het 'Uw beveiligingsinstellingen hebben ervoor gezorgd dat een niet-vertrouwde app niet kan worden uitgevoerd' fout is om het Java-beveiligingsniveau in te stellen op Hoog in plaats van Heel hoog .

Hoewel deze methode veel eenvoudiger (en sneller) te implementeren is, stelt het uw computer bloot aan veel potentiële risico's. Met dit in gedachten, verdient het de voorkeur om methode 1 te volgen als u de bron vertrouwt dan om het beveiligingsniveau te wijzigen.

Als u echter besluit dit te doen, raden we u aan terug te keren naar het standaardniveau Beveiligingsinstellingen zodra u klaar bent met het gebruik van de Java-toepassing die de fout veroorzaakt.

Hier is een korte handleiding om het beveiligingsniveau te wijzigen:

  1. druk op Windows-toets + R om een Rennen dialoog venster. Typ vervolgens ' controle ”En druk op Enter openen Controlepaneel .

    Het Configuratiescherm openen via een dialoogvenster Uitvoeren

  2. Klik in het Configuratiescherm op Programma's en klik vervolgens op het Java pictogram om het Java-configuratiescherm .
  3. Ga in het Java-configuratiescherm naar het Veiligheid tabblad en selecteer het Hoge schakelaar van onder de Beveiligings niveau voor toepassingen, niet op de Uitzonderingssite lijst . Dan klikken Van toepassing zijn om de wijzigingen op te slaan.

    Het Java-beveiligingsniveau instellen voor items die niet zijn opgenomen in de lijst met uitzonderingssites op Hoog

  4. Start de browser waarin u de applet uitvoert opnieuw en kijk of het probleem is opgelost nadat u de pagina opnieuw heeft geladen.
3 minuten gelezen